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send one of our experienced technicians to ass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your home back to normal. They’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the extent of the damage, and develop a plan to extract the water and dry your property.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water from your property. This includes powerful pumps and extractors that can remove large quantities of water quickly and efficiently. We’ll also use wet vacuums to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other surfaces.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use fans and dehumidifiers to dry your property. This ensures that your home is completely dry, reducing the risk of mold growth and structural damage. We’ll also use specialized equipment to monitor the drying process and ensure that everything is working as it should.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

Finally, we’ll clean and disinfect your property to remove any remaining water and bacteria. This includes scrubbing surfaces, cleaning carpets and upholstery, and disinfecting any affected areas.

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ak, easily contained Yes No You can likely handle a small leak on your own,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Large flood, extensive damage No Yes A large flood need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ively.
Hidden leak, unknown source No Yes A hidden leak needs a professional to identify and fix the source of the problem.
Mold growth, health concerns No Yes Mold growth poses serious health concerns, and a professional is needed to safely remediate the situation.
Structural damage, safety concerns No Yes Structural damage needs a professional to assess and repair safely.

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ost In Dover, NH

The cost of clean water extraction can vary, but on average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a small to medium-sized job. The cost of the job will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Dover, NH.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500-$2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Equipment rental and operation $100-$500 Duration of job, type of equipment used
Disinfection and cleaning $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
Structural repairs $1,000-$5,000 Severity of damage, type of repairs required

Common Questions About Clean Water Extraction (Category 1)

Is clean water extraction covered by insurance?

Yes, clean water extraction is usually covered by homeowner’s insurance. But, the specific details of your policy will depend on your provider and coverage.

How long does the extraction process take?

The extraction process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.

Is clean water extraction safe?

Yes, clean water extraction is a safe process when performed by a professional. But, if you try to handle the process yourself, you may be putting yourself and others at risk.

Can I prevent water damage?

Yes, you can prevent water damage by maintaining your property and addressing any leaks or issues quickly. Regular inspections and maintenance can also help prevent water damage.
